Automating file management can significantly improve efficiency and reduce errors in your workflow. Activepieces is a powerful automation tool that simplifies this process. However, to maximize its benefits, it's essential to avoid common mistakes that can hinder your automation success. This article highlights the top mistakes to watch out for when using Activepieces for file management automation.
1. Overlooking Proper Planning and Workflow Design
One of the biggest mistakes is jumping into automation without a clear plan. Failing to define your workflow, identify key files, and set objectives can lead to chaotic processes and frequent errors. Take time to map out your desired outcomes and how Activepieces can facilitate them effectively.
2. Ignoring File Naming Conventions and Organization
Consistent file naming and organized folder structures are crucial for smooth automation. Ignoring this can cause confusion, duplicate files, or missed updates. Establish clear naming conventions and directory hierarchies before setting up your automation flows.
3. Not Testing Automation Flows Thoroughly
Assuming that automation works perfectly on the first try is a common mistake. Always test your flows with sample files to identify potential issues. This helps prevent data loss, duplication, or process failures in your live environment.
4. Failing to Set Proper Permissions and Access Controls
File management often involves sensitive data. Neglecting to set appropriate permissions can lead to unauthorized access or accidental deletions. Use Activepieces' access controls to restrict permissions based on user roles and responsibilities.
5. Not Monitoring and Maintaining Automation Processes
Automation is not a set-it-and-forget-it solution. Regular monitoring ensures that flows run smoothly and errors are caught early. Schedule periodic reviews and updates to adapt to changing workflows or file structures.
6. Ignoring Backup and Recovery Strategies
Automated file operations can sometimes result in data loss. Always implement backup strategies and recovery plans. This ensures that you can restore files if something goes wrong during automation.
7. Underestimating the Importance of Error Handling
Automation workflows should include error handling mechanisms. Without these, errors can halt processes or cause inconsistent data. Use Activepieces' error handling features to manage exceptions gracefully.
8. Relying Solely on Default Settings
Default settings may not suit your specific needs. Customize automation parameters, triggers, and actions to align with your file management requirements. Tailored configurations improve reliability and efficiency.
